Highmark Individual Sales Update Webinar

Highmark Blue Cross Blue Shield and Highmark Blue Shield would like to invite all of their agents to join them for a webinar to review updates to  their medically underwritten products.

One key update that will be discussed on the webinar is the addition of rating-tiers to their underwriting guidelines.  Highmark will be going from a four-tier rating system to a seven-tier rating system effective August 1, 2012.

Insurers Respond to New Contract Agreement

As reported in our May 2nd article, Highmark, UPMC Reach Agreement, UPMC Health Plan and Highmark, Inc. have reached an agreement to extend the existing relationship between the companies through December 31, 2014.  UPMC Health Plan and Highmark have both responded to the agreement through their Producer Update Newsletters.

UPMC Health Plan’s release to the broker community cited articles published by the Wall Street Journal and Pittsburgh Business Times in regards to the new agreement.  To view the complete announcement by UPMC Health Plan, please see UPMC’s Producer Update - UPMC-Highmark Contract Agreement Update.

Highmark Inc.’s release to the broker community contained the key message points of the agreement.  In addition to the broker community release,  a letter from Deborah L. Rice, Division President, Health Services and Executive Vice President, Highmark was also released to all Highmark members.  To view the complete announcement by Highmark, please see Highmark Update – Highmark-UPMC Contract Agreement Communications Update.

Highmark Files Rate and Benefit Changes With PID

Highmark Blue Cross Blue Shield and Highmark Blue Shield have announced that they have filed benefit and rate changes with the Pennsylvania Insurance Department (PID).  These benefit and rate changes are proposed for October 1, 2012 for the following medically underwritten programs:

Blue Cross Blue Shield

  • Direct Blue Preferred Provider Program
  • PPO Blue High Deductible Health Plan
  • Advance Blue Preferred Provider Program
  • Simply Blue Preferred Provider Program
  • Short Term Blue (benefit changes only)
  • Keystone Blue HMO (rate change only)
  • Complete care (rate change only)

Blue Shield

  • Direct Blue Preferred Provider Program
  • PPO Blue High Deductible Health Plan
  • Advance Blue Preferred Provider Program
  • Simply Blue Preferred Provider Program
  • Short Term Blue (benefit changes only)

Specific details pertaining to the benefit and rate changes will be provided as soon as Highmark Blue Cross Blue Shield and Highmark Blue Shield receive approval from the PID.

Highmark Adds Orthopedic Group to New Network

Highmark, Inc. announced on Tuesday that they have added a private practice of orthopedic surgeons, Orthopedic Associates of Pittsburgh, to the new medical provider network that they are creating.

The five-surgeon group, who has offices in East Liberty, Monroeville, and White Oak was acquired on April 1st by Highmark.  Orthopedic Associates’ surgeons, Arnold S. Broudy, Michael Levine, David C. Neuschwander, Robert G. Liss and Gregory L. Hung, specialize in hip, knee, foot, ankle, spine, shoulder, and upper extremity surgery, and total joint replacement and sports medicine.

This is the third private physician practice purchased by Highmark in 2012.  In January, Premier Medical Associates, a 60-doctor practice out of Monroeville joined the provider network.  April 4th, Arthritis & Rheumatic Disease Associates, a three-doctor specialty group with offices in Monroeville, Brackenridge, and Greensburg joined the provider network.

Highmark’s new medical provider network is anchored by the five-hospital West Penn Allegheny Health System.

About Highmark Blue Shield

Highmark Blue Shield services the 21 counties of Central Pennsylvania and the Lehigh Valley. We offer a variety of medically underwritten and guaranteed issue plans to fit your health insurance needs.
